When nitrobenzene is treated with $Br _{2}$ in presence of $FeBr _{3}$ the major product formed is m - bromonitrobensene. Statement which is related to obtain the m - isomer is:

  1. The electron density of meta carbon is more than that on ortho and para positions

  2. Loss of aromaticity when $Br^{+}$ attacks at the ortho and para positions and not at meta position

  3. Easier loss of $H^{+}$ to regain aromaticity from the meta position than from ortho and para positions

  4. None of the above


Correct Option: A
Explanation:

The exact influence of a given substituent is seen as its interactions with the delocalized positive charge on the benzonium intermediate generated by bonding to the electrophile at each of the three substitution sites. Nitro groups have a positive charge on the atom bonded to the aromatic ring. Like charges of two groups are destabilized by charge repulsion so meta-products predominate as compared to others.

Nitrobenzene is used for making aniline, an important chemical used in:

  1. the making of glue

  2. the dyeing industry

  3. the crimping of wool

  4. fast-drying varnish


Correct Option: B
Explanation:
Consisting of a phenyl group attached to an amino group, aniline is the prototypical aromatic amine. Its main use in dyeing industry is as a precursor to indigo, the blue of blue jeans.
